      Remove fix angle modes 4 and 5. · bf93e606
      Nicolas Essing authored
      Mode 4 was supposed to fix the direction using constraint magnetic
      fields but allowing the moment to change direction as far as the
      constraint field does not fullfill this yet. While this is in principle
      possible, the current implementation was wrong, as the goal angles
      are not stored separately, so a changed moment would also change the
      goal.
      This mode could be added in the future, but as it converges slower
      than mode 2 and to the same result, there is not much reason for that.
      
      Mode 5 was supposed to fix the direction by cancelling the torque,
      but allowing the moment to move. This does not depend at all on the
      given goal directions and does thus not make any sense.

      Implemented torque. · 3a37ec68
      Nicolas Essing authored
      The subroutine calc_torque() in bfield/torque.f90 calculates the
      magnetic torque and iterates the selfconsistency loop for the
      constraint magnetic fields, based on torque or on the fields alone.
      
      The routine is called from rhovalnew() as in KKRhost. Adapted the
      inputs and included the call. Adapted wrappers_mod, where this
      routine is called.
      
      I had to move another subroutine from NonCollinearMagnetism_mod.F90
      to the helpers module to avoid circular dependencies. Did not change
      the routine otherwise.
      
      Included the new dependencies in the Makefile.
      
      Compiles and did not crash in a short test run,
      but not completely tested.

      Fixed a bug in constraint bfield calculation related to muffin tins. · faa0629e
      Nicolas Essing authored
      The muffin tin index was taken from the old mesh, which is not correct
      and can even give errors if it is larger than the total size in the
      new mesh.
      
      Introduced a function in the Chebyshev mesh module that calculates
      the index of the muffin tin radius. Formula for this is taken from
      KKRhost.
      Used this function where before the muffin tin index of the old mesh
      was used. Added the dependency on this function to the Makefile.
